The market continues to bounce around making little headway.? Though the S & P 500 had almost a 21 point range, the market closed little unchanged.

After opening with a gap to the upside, the market sold off and bottomed at 2,053.13, before rallying to close down .36 points for the day.

The VIX stopped at 14.05 in the morning and rallied to a high of 15.42, just under the 15.63 resistance level, before dropping and closing at 14.53.

Like the S & P 500, the VIX closed to the downside .15 points.

This sets up a divergence, with both closing to the downside.

The last time this happened was last Thursday and the next day, the S & P 500 closed up for the day.? Prior to last Thursday, this anomaly happened on April 15, and the next day the market also closed to the upside.

Admittedly, the market is looking a bit tired here, but the 2,062.50 has proven to be strong support, so I would not expect a breakdown until it can close under the 2,046.88 level.
